The Power of Specialized Focus in Business
In a crowded marketplace, specialized focus is a formidable competitive advantage. By concentrating resources on a specific niche, a company can achieve unparalleled expertise, foster intense customer loyalty, and operate with exceptional efficiency. This deep mastery allows for the creation of superior products and services that generic competitors cannot easily replicate. Strategic niche dominance thus becomes a powerful barrier to entry. It transforms a business from a generalist vendor into an indispensable authority. Ultimately, this deliberate narrowing of scope is not a limitation but a catalyst for outsized growth and market leadership, securing a sustainable and profitable position.

Identifying and Validating Your Specialized Segment
Identifying your specialized segment starts with recognizing a specific, underserved niche within your broader market. Dive deep into audience research to understand their unique pains and passions. The real magic happens when you validate your niche through direct conversations, pre-sales, or a minimum viable offer. This step confirms real demand and ensures you’re not building in a vacuum. By focusing on a profitable micro-audience, you create messaging that resonates powerfully, turning casual browsers into loyal fans who feel truly seen.

SEO Advantages of a Targeted Approach
A targeted SEO approach prioritizes specific keywords and audience segments, yielding superior efficiency and higher conversion rates. By focusing resources on intent-rich terms, you attract qualified traffic genuinely interested in your offerings. This strategy builds topical authority, a key ranking factor, as search engines recognize your content’s depth on a subject.
This concentrated effort consistently outperforms broad, generic campaigns by delivering a significantly better return on investment.
You avoid competing on highly generic terms and instead dominate a valuable, defined niche. This method strengthens your organic search visibility for the most profitable queries, directly supporting business growth.
